In "Recollections of Thomas D. Duncan, a Confederate Soldier," Duncan offers a poignant and personal account of his experiences during the Civil War, weaving detailed narratives that reflect the harrowing realities of battle alongside the everyday lives of soldiers. His literary style is accessible yet deeply evocative, characterized by rich imagery and a straightforward prose that draws readers into the mind of a beleaguered soldier. Set against the backdrop of a divided nation, Duncan's memoir is not just a recollection of military events; it is a nuanced exploration of camaraderie, loyalty, and the moral complexities faced by those who fought for the Confederate cause. Thomas D. Duncan emerged from a Southern milieu steeped in the traditions of military valor and honor, influencing his perspectives and motivations throughout the war. Following the war, he sought to document his experiences meticulously, likely driven by a desire to preserve the memory of his comrades and to provide future generations with an authentic understanding of the conflict. His writing reflects both the pride and the anguish of a soldier grappling with the profound changes wrought by war. "Recollections of Thomas D. Duncan, a Confederate Soldier" is highly recommended for those interested in Civil War history, offering invaluable insights into the soldier's psyche. It serves as a vital resource for scholars and history enthusiasts alike, encouraging a deeper understanding of the personal dimensions of war and its lasting impacts on individual lives.
